Can calcium cause diarrhea in dogs?

Toxicity to pets

Calcium supplements usually come in tablet or flavored soft-chew formulations and are readily found in many households.

When dogs ingest these supplements in large amounts, vomiting and diarrhea or constipation are common

, with potential for transiently elevated calcium blood levels.

How many mg of calcium do dogs need?

The recommended calcium intake for healthy adult dogs is

50 mg per kilogram of body weight

. This means a 10 lb dog will require roughly 225 mg of calcium per day. Age, breed, gender, and lifestyle also play a role in how much calcium a dog needs.

Can calcium supplements hurt dogs?


Calcium supplements poisoning can result in effects as serious as kidney failure

. Other dogs will experience a mild stomach upset. The level of toxicity will depend on the age and size of the dog (in comparison to the amount ingested), as well as the state of the kidneys at time of exposure.

What is the most common cause of low calcium?


Hypoalbuminemia is the most common cause of hypocalcemia

. Causes include cirrhosis, nephrosis, malnutrition, burns, chronic illness, and sepsis.

Is a little cheese OK for dogs?


Yes, technically, your dog can eat cheese, including cheddar, mozzarella and cottage cheese

. However, your dog should not consume any blue-veined cheeses, including Dutch blue, Stilton, Roquefort, Cabrales, or Gorgonzola, as it can be toxic for dogs. Because cheese is as fattening as it is tasty, moderation is key.
